For a neat website for military burials, go to: http://www.cem.va.gov/ This is a website posted by the Dept of Veteran Affairs, National Cemetery Administration. They have placed, on-line, 3.2 million records for veterans buried at 120 national cemeteries since the Civil War. It is supposed to include the VA's gravesite navigator, which includes names, DOB, DOD, military service dates, service branch and rank, if known, cemetery info, and grave location in the cemetery. The VA will withhold some info, such as next of kin, for privacy reasons. They will be updating the website on a continuing basis.
